How to Backwash a Glass Pool Filter: A Comprehensive Guide

Maintaining a clean and healthy swimming pool requires regular upkeep and cleaning, and one of the essential maintenance tasks you should perform is backwashing your pool filter. If you have a glass pool filter, this process might seem daunting, but it's actually quite easy once you understand the steps. In this article, we'll provide you with a comprehensive guide on how to backwash a glass pool filter.

Understanding Your Glass Pool Filter and When to Backwash

Before we dive into the steps involved in backwashing a glass pool filter, it's crucial to understand how this type of filter works and when it needs backwashing. A glass pool filter typically contains a sand or glass media material that traps debris and impurities as water passes through it. Over time, this material becomes clogged with dirt, debris, and other contaminants, which reduce the filter's efficiency in cleaning the water. This is when you need to backwash your pool filter, which involves reversing the flow of water to flush out the trapped debris and contaminants.

Step-by-Step Guide on How to Backwash a Glass Pool Filter

Now that you understand the basics of backwashing a glass pool filter, let's take a closer look at the step-by-step process you need to follow to complete this essential maintenance task.

1. Turn Off the Pool Pump

Before you begin backwashing your glass pool filter, make sure that your pool pump is turned off. This is a crucial safety step that will prevent water from flowing into the filter, which can cause severe damage.

2. Open the Backwash Valve

Next, locate the backwash valve, which is typically located near the filter. Once you find it, open it by turning it clockwise, and make sure that the waste hose is properly attached to the valve's end. You may also need to adjust the valve to ensure that the filter's drain plug is closed.

3. Turn on the Pump and Backwash the Filter

After opening the backwash valve and ensuring that the waste hose is properly attached, turn on the pool pump. This will reverse the flow of water, which will cause the debris and contaminants to be flushed out of the filter and into the waste hose. Keep an eye on the waste hose and make sure that the water is flowing efficiently.

4. Monitor the Backwash Process

The backwashing process typically takes about 2-3 minutes, but it can vary depending on the size of your pool and the condition of your filter. During this time, monitor the waste hose and observe the water's quality as it flows out. Once the water appears clear and clean, the backwashing process is complete.

5. Turn off the Pump and Rinse the Filter

After the backwashing process is complete, turn off the pool pump and close the backwash valve. Next, turn on the rinse valve and allow the water to run through the filter for about 1-2 minutes. This will remove any remaining debris, and contaminants within the filter. Finally, turn off the rinse valve and your backwash process is complete.

After about 5~10days ,or when the reading of the pressure gauge on the pump side of the filter has increased by about 0.2bars since the last backwash , backwash the filter as follows:
1. Stop the pump
2.Close the valves on the suction and return lines.
3.Open the cover of the pump and empty the filter gasket .
4.Refit the cover
5.Open the valve to the drain outlet
6.Turn the lever to BACKWASH
7. Open the valves to the suction and return lines.
8.Start the pump .Rinse the filter for about 1 to 2 minutes until the water in the sight glass is clear .
NOTE : Any electric heater must be off .
9. Stop the pump
10. Turn the lever to RINSE , start the pump and rinse for about 15~30 seconds. Stop the pump and turn the lever to FILTER . This is the normal operating position .
11. Close the drain outlet valve and start the pump . Switch on the electric heater if any .
